On the Constellation TA, the upper level of the main dining room was available every day from 10-4 for card and game players. It was in the daily program.
Not sure that's an every cruise thing, but it might be.

MDR is nice for breakfast. The hours are short, though: something like 7:30-9. You will be offered coffee or tea and pastries, then a waiter takes your order. Plenty of fruit, cereals, omelet choices, sides. Takes maybe 30-45 minutes.
